parity: matrix fully green on dev rig (2026-04-30)

End-to-end run on the live ZB galaxy with mxaccessgw on
http://localhost:5120: 14 passed / 1 skipped / 0 failed in 18m53s.
PR 7.2's matrix-gate condition met. Three resolution patches in this
commit; the matrix doc records the new state.

1. Discoverer: defensive `[]` array-suffix strip
   ----------------------------------------------------
   The gw's GalaxyRepository.cs:173-175 appends `[]` to
   array-typed full_tag_reference values, but MxAccess COM
   IInstance.AddItem doesn't accept `[]`-suffixed addresses.
   GalaxyDiscoverer.StripArraySuffix removes the suffix client-side
   so SubscribeBulk / Read / Write paths see the canonical form.
   Tracked in mxaccessgw/requirements-array-suffix-fix.md; this
   workaround is removed when the gw fix lands.

2. WriteByClassification: pin status class, not exact code
   ---------------------------------------------------------
   Legacy MxAccessGalaxyBackend.WriteValuesAsync flat-maps every
   failure to BadInternalError (0x80020000); mxgw's
   GatewayGalaxyDataWriter.TranslateReply uses
   MxStatusProxy.RawDetectedBy to distinguish gw-layer faults
   (BadCommunicationError, 0x80050000) from MxAccess HRESULT
   faults. Both yield Bad-status — the parity invariant is the
   status class (Good/Uncertain/Bad), not the exact code. Both
   write tests now use AssertStatusClassMatches; legacy mapping
   retires alongside GalaxyProxyDriver in PR 7.2.

3. BrowseAndReadParity Read scenario: drop CLR-type assertion
   ------------------------------------------------------------
   Legacy returns the raw VARIANT (e.g. byte[]) for an attribute
   that hasn't received its first value cycle from MxAccess yet,
   while mxgw returns the typed value (Single, Int32, etc.). Once
   a real value is written or scanned, both converge. Pinning
   CLR-type equality across the uninitialized window adds noise
   without a real parity invariant — the StatusCode-class
   assertion already covers the "did the read succeed" question.
   The test still pins StatusCode-class parity per scenario.

4. Galaxy.ParityMatrix.md — first-rig results captured
   -----------------------------------------------------
   Per-row status flipped from "n/a unverified" to actual
   green / yellow / deferred outcomes from this run. Four new
   accepted-deltas added (read-value CLR type, write-status code
   mapping, single-platform ScanState scope, gw `[]` suffix
   workaround), bringing the total to nine. Outstanding deltas
   section flipped to "none as of 2026-04-30."

6. **Read value-CLR-type.** Legacy returns the raw VARIANT (e.g.
`Byte[]`) for an attribute that hasn't received its first value
cycle from MxAccess yet, while mxgw returns the typed value
(`Single`, `Int32`, etc.). Once a real value is written or scanned,
both converge. Pinning CLR-type equality across the uninitialized
window adds noise without a real parity invariant — the
`StatusCode`-class assertion already covers the
"did the read succeed" question.
7. **Write-failure StatusCode mapping.** Legacy
`MxAccessGalaxyBackend.WriteValuesAsync` flat-maps every failure to
`BadInternalError` (`0x80020000`); mxgw
`GatewayGalaxyDataWriter.TranslateReply` uses
`MxStatusProxy.RawDetectedBy` to distinguish gw-layer faults
(`BadCommunicationError`, `0x80050000`) from MxAccess HRESULT
faults (`BadDeviceFailure`, `BadNotConnected`, etc.). Both yield
Bad-status — the parity invariant is the *status class*, not the
exact code. Tighter mapping parity isn't worth investing in: the
legacy mapping retires alongside `GalaxyProxyDriver` in PR 7.2.
8. **Single-platform scope on the dev rig.** Two
`ScanStateProbeParityTests` scenarios are deferred to a customer
rig with multiple deployed `$WinPlatform` instances; this dev box
is licensed for one. PR 4.7's unit tests (`PerPlatformProbeWatcherTests`)
pin the state-decoder + member-tracking logic at the seam level,
so the runtime parity check becomes a customer-rig acceptance gate
before that customer goes live, not a precondition for retiring
the legacy projects on this dev box.
9. **Workaround for the gw `[]` array-suffix bug.**
`mxaccessgw/src/MxGateway.Server/Galaxy/GalaxyRepository.cs:173-175`
appends `[]` to the `full_tag_reference` of array-typed attributes,
which `MxAccess COM IInstance.AddItem` doesn't accept. The lmxopcua
discoverer (`GalaxyDiscoverer.StripArraySuffix`) defensively strips
the suffix. Tracked in `mxaccessgw/requirements-array-suffix-fix.md`;
the workaround is removed when that gw fix lands.
